We use non-destructive entry wherever possible — picking or manipulating the lock open so your door, frame and existing lock stay intact. Drilling is a last resort, used only when a lock is too damaged or high-security to open any other way, and we always explain the options and price first.

A uPVC door that won't lock, or a handle that won't lift, usually means a failed multi-point gearbox or a door that has dropped out of alignment — common on the newer flats off Sutton High Street and refurbished town-centre conversions. We diagnose on-site and repair the mechanism, with uPVC gearbox repair from £350. See our uPVC door lock repair service for details.

Yes. If your key has snapped off in the barrel, leave the fragment in place and call us — a piece left sitting in the lock is far easier to extract cleanly. Broken or snapped key extraction starts from £120, and we test the cylinder afterwards to confirm it still works before recommending any replacement.
